    SF mayor assigns team to help city's troubled public schools
    sfstandard.com SF mayor assigns team to help city's troubled public schools

    The news came just hours after the SFUSD's top leader narrowly avoided termination.

    SF mayor assigns team to help city's troubled public schools

    > San Francisco Mayor London Breed announced Sunday that she’s lending some of her own staff to help the city’s troubled public school district, whose top official narrowly avoided termination just hours earlier.

    > Hours after the San Francisco Unified School District’s governing board wrapped up a meeting in which it considered firing Superintendent Matt Wayne, accepted the mayor’s offer.

    > In a news release Sunday afternoon, Breed said she’s carving out $8.5 million for the School Stabilization Team to help SFUSD overcome its dysfunction.

    > Money for the mayor’s effort comes from a 2022 measure that unlocked city money to help SFUSD with so-called Student Success Funds for urgent needs. That’s on top of the $100 million the city already provides annually to its K-12 district.

    Homeless encampments have largely vanished from San Francisco. Is the city at a turning point?
    apnews.com Homeless encampments have largely vanished from San Francisco. Is the city at a turning point?

    The number of people sleeping outdoors in San Francisco dropped to under 3,000 in January, the lowest the city has recorded in a decade, according to a federal count.

    Homeless encampments have largely vanished from San Francisco. Is the city at a turning point?

    cross-posted from: https://lemmy.ca/post/29507311

    > The number of people sleeping outdoors dropped to under 3,000 in January, the lowest the city has recorded in a decade, according to a federal count. > > And that figure has likely dropped even lower since Mayor London Breed — a Democrat in a difficult reelection fight this November — started ramping up enforcement of anti-camping laws in August following a U.S. Supreme Court decision. > > Homelessness in no way has gone away, and in fact grew 7%, to 8,300 in January, according to the same federal count. > > But the problem is now notably out of the public eye, raising the question of where people have gone and whether the change marks a turning point in a crisis long associated with San Francisco.

    Review: Blue Lock - Episode Nagi

    The movie just recently became available for streaming, so I got a chance to watch it.

    Mostly a recap of the first 2 seasons, but from Nagi and Reo's point-of-view.

    I felt disappointed by this:

    Nagi isn't the most captivating or motivated character. He has a one-dimensional personality and this movie does nothing to change that.

    He spends most of the movie moaning about what a hassle it is to do just about anything: Playing soccer, brushing his teeth, even eating.

    Incredible football super powers aside, he just isn't interesting enough to be the subject of a 90 minute movie.

    It was nice to watch the group elimination stage from Team V's point of view, but it's presented almost as quick highlights, with maybe the best part being against Nico's Team Y, although more screen time is given to their fateful match against Isagi's Team Z.

    And that's a problem, because we already saw what happened in V vs Z in excruciating detail in the TV episodes.

    Assuming anyone who is investing time and money to watch this has already watched the show already knows exactly what happens, so what was the value add here?

    Although the production did animate just about everything from scratch for the movie, there was disappointingly little actual new story.

    And the movie production quality was also not that great.

    The TV show is famous for its Powerpoint-style graphics, and the movie was only slightly above that.

    It felt like a missed opportunity to "fill in the gaps" of the action that's happening between the Powerpoint slides.

    To sum up, it feels like a lot of poor production and concept decisions.
